How to know if RFID is the Right Choice for You
Radio Frequency Identification or RFID is useful in competent inventory monitoring
within a supply chain allowing for ITV (which stands for real-time-in-transit visibility) as well as tracking assets generally at an enterprise level. RFID is also considered to be the replacement for what is currently the most prominent identification and inventory tracking technology - AIDC (that stands for Automatic Identification and Data Capture) i.e. the barcode. Without doubt, RFID has performed impressively in different industries and has trumped barcodes in a number of ways. But setting up an RFID system needs to be considered from an ROI standpoint of the business. Given below are 10 questions which will assist in determining your RFID system's ROI and whether your inspection is deliberate or involuntary (for instance within the mandates of DoD (Department of Defense) and Wal-mart).
1. Will RFID help in solving my particular business problems?
The use of RFID is particularly higher in the following situations:
- If visibility is required and critical through structured processes or the life cycle of the item;
- If while identifying, handling or replacing items, there are any labor or time restraints;
- In case labor prices are prohibitive and/or data faults associated with item sorting and handling happen to be towering;
- When additional information is required within the software about the item over and above what a barcode system could offer.
2. What are the ways in which my business will benefit through the use of RFID instead of barcoding?
The primary advantages of RFID are around data readability. In barcode scanning, intervention by humans is an absolute must.
It is vital that Barcodes are visible on the cover of a product packaging whereas RFID tags can easily be stored within the package or right over the product. The "line of sight" is not required to read RFID tags not to mention they possess a better read range that could be as much as 100 meters. A Barcode's readability can also be affected or damaged by various factors like dirt, moisture, package dimensions and dents.
No such problem with RFID tags though. RFID tags have a much higher capacity for data storage as compared to a barcode.
3. What makes more sense barcodes; RFID; or a combination of both?
Despite the entire hullabaloo that comes in RFID, it is unlikely to completely replace the barcode not to mention that in several business situations and processes, a combination of both technologies is advised.
4. What standards do the RFID systems need to adhere to?
RFID tags must comply with the "EPC Class 1 Gen 2" when one needs to fulfill the RFID labeling authorizations laid down by the DoD.
5. Are there global regulations which must by looked at, if yes what are the details?
In case you wish to incorporate RFID technology with different countries, other than America, knowledge of the regulation procedures as well as the permissible RF power levels' for UHF all over the world is required to be known.
6. Once data is collected, can this get transformed to action?
One of the most critical elements when deciding to deploy an RFID system is gauging the pluses and minuses of whether the system will transform all the data collected into something actionable which will improve efficiency, reduce overall costs and generally help in boosting growth prospects.
7. Would RFID system provide a similar performance everywhere?
While the sciences of RFID might be universal, the associated regulations or tools are not. Most RFID companies develop in-house tools as well as proprietary software and this is incongruent with technology produced by other manufacturers. Besides this, different regions across the world have their own regulations which are related to the use of RFID.
8. Do I need to understand different kinds of buildings before the systems are installed?
Yes, the general environment where the tags will be used along with the item's physical characteristics itself must be taken into account so that RFID systems can be modified accordingly.
9) Has a careful check on the system's performance been done using a sample selection of items?
Depending on their composition (i.e. liquid, plastic, metal etc), objects could possibly display different behavioral properties with radio frequency. Some of these characteristics include RF transparent, RF reflecting, and RF absorbing. The combination of these three will be sorted by many items. The physical properties of an object should be accounted for while choosing your RFID tag
10. Has an accurate assessment been made of RFID data's effect on current information systems that being employed?
RFID's biggest strength lies in its ability to provide data as needed, but many of the information systems would be only made for processing of batch. Therefore you may need to adjust your presently active IT infrastructure before launching an RFID system.
